Cherry Ann Alvarado's Obituary
KIRKHAM-ALVARADO, Cherry Ann, age 68, of Waynesville, OH and Los Angeles, CA, passed away Fri. Sept. 11, 2015 at Miami Valley Hospital. Throughout her life she had careers with writer-producer Norman Lear, Bank of America, and Gilbert Kelly Crowley & Jennett. Cherry greatly enjoyed reading, quilting, gardening, and cooking. She was preceded in death by her husband David in 2003; two sons Kenneth Dyer and Wesley Dyer; parents Charles Kirkham and Alma Wall; and one brother Charles Kirkham, Jr. She is survived by one son Kevin Dyer; three daughters Julia Dyer-Lopez, Shelia Dyer, and Diana Alvarado; son-in-law Michael Lopez; and 11 grandchildren David Alvarado, Alex Lopez, Jesse Alvarado, Ashley Lopez, Salina Lindsey, Daisha Lindsey, Emily Lopez, Samantha Dyer, Juliana Alvarado, Kaitlyn Lopez, and Savanna Alvarado. A celebration of life gathering will be 2-4 PM Tues. Sept. 15 at Stubbs-Conner Funeral Home, Waynesville, OH. Additional services will follow in CA with burial in Calvary Cemetery in Los Angeles, CA.
